General Plumbing Tips for New Homeowners
For new homeowners, understanding and keeping restroom plumbing can conserve both time and money by preventing pricey problems down the line. Here are some necessary restroom pipes pointers to assist you maintain every little thing running efficiently.

Plan For Winter


Safeguard your pipelines from freezing throughout cold weather by shielding pipelines in unheated areas like cellars, attics, and garages. Throughout extreme cool, let cold water drip from taps offered by exposed pipelines to help protect against freezing.

Set Up Regular Maintenance


Think about scheduling annual inspections with an accredited plumber. They can identify issues that you could miss, such as concealed leaks or damage on pipes and components. Normal maintenance aids extend the life of your pipes system and can prevent emergencies.

Acquaint Yourself with the Key Shut-Off Valve


Recognizing where the main water shut-off valve lies in your home is essential. This enables you to promptly turn off the water supply in case of major leakages or throughout plumbing emergencies, stopping extensive water damages.

Regularly Examine for Leaks


Tiny leakages can lead to big issues. Regularly check under sinks, around bathrooms, and near pipes components for any kind of indicators of leaks. Search for wetness, tiny drips, or rust. Catching and repairing leaks early can avoid a lot more serious damage and save water.

Maintain Your Water Heater


Ensure your water heater is set to a suitable temperature level (typically around 120 degrees Fahrenheit) to prevent scalding and reduce energy usage. Flush the storage tank every year to eliminate debris accumulation, which can minimize the effectiveness and life expectancy of your heating system.

Update Your Components


If your home has older components, think about updating to a lot more effective designs. Modern commodes, showerheads, and faucets are made to make use of much less water while offering great stress, which can dramatically lower your water bill and ecological footprint.

Beware with Do It Yourself Plumbing Repair Works


While it's appealing to manage all home repairs by yourself, be cautious with plumbing. Some concerns may need professional experience, specifically if they entail major water lines or sewage system repair services. Employing a professional can in some cases be much more cost-effective than DIY, especially if it stops additional damage.

Do Not Overlook Slow Drains


If your sink or bathtub is draining pipes gradually, it's commonly a sign of a clog creating. Resolving this early can stop a total clog. Utilize a plunger or a plumber's serpent to clear out particles. Prevent using chemical drainpipe cleaners as they can harm your pipes gradually.

Know What Not to Flush


Toilets are not garbage disposals. Avoid purging anything other than toilet paper and human waste. Things like wipes, feminine health items, and cotton swabs must be gotten rid of in the garbage to avoid obstructions and sewer back-ups.

Set Up Strainers in Drains


Area strainers in your sink and bath tub drains to catch hair and various other debris prior to they enter your plumbing system. Cleaning up the filters frequently will aid avoid accumulation and maintain water flowing easily.

Home Plumbing Maintenance Tips



Here are some basic yet essential home plumbing tips to keep your plumbing in its tip-top shape:



Be Cautious During Renovations



When renovating your home, be mindful of the location of pipes to avoid accidentally damaging them. Plan your renovations carefully and, if unsure, consult a professional plumber to help identify potential hazards.



Avoid Flushing Trash Or Wipes Down Drains



Flushing items like wipes, sanitary products, or paper towels down the toilet can lead to clogs and damage to your plumbing system. Dispose of these items properly in the trash.



Know The Location Of The Water Mains Cut-Off



In case of a plumbing emergency, such as a burst pipe, knowing the location of the water mains cut-off valve can help minimise damage by quickly shutting off the water supply to your home.



Avoid Chemical Drain Cleaners



Chemical drain cleaners can damage pipes and harm the environment. Instead, use natural alternatives like a mixture of baking soda and vinegar or get help from a qualified plumber for stubborn clogs.



Check Seals And Connections Regularly



Inspect seals and connections around sinks, toilets, and appliances for signs of leaks or damage. Address any issues promptly to prevent water damage and mould growth.
